Bas Rutten

Sebastiaan "Bas" Rutten, born on February 24, 1965, is a Dutch-American actor, retired mixed martial artist (MMA) and kickboxer, and professional wrestler. Known by the nickname "El Guapo" (The Handsome One), he is a UFC Hall of Fame legend and a pioneer of the sport. As a professional fighter, he was a UFC Heavyweight Champion and a three-time King of Pancrase World Champion. He retired from fighting with a remarkable 22-fight unbeaten streak. Rutten is particularly known for his devastating "liver shots" (punches and kicks to the liver), a technique he popularized in MMA.After retiring from professional fighting in 1999, Rutten transitioned to the entertainment industry, becoming a successful actor, commentator, and trainer. He co-starred in the 2012 film Here Comes the Boom with Kevin James, and has appeared in numerous other television shows, movies, and video games. Rutten is also the owner of the MMA gym Bas Rutten's Elite Mixed Martial Arts. His legacy as a fighter and his charismatic presence in media have made him a beloved figure in the combat sports world. He is also part of the cast of the 2025 film The Smashing Machine, playing the role of himself.
